rgarcia
dacc2d529d
Fix destroy document specs
...
We were linking to the document url itself, which does not have a route
associated and so the specs fails
With this commit we are using the correct path to the destroy action of
the DocumentsController.
We are also using the referrer instead of a params[:from] attribute, as
it avoids having to pass an extra parameter, making the code prettier
and it works the same way
2019-01-24 21:39:43 +01:00
decabeza
4cda7d1d9f
Shows documents title only if there is any document
2018-12-26 12:03:46 +01:00
decabeza
61c7b9a02b
Changes width of additional documents container
2018-12-04 17:30:54 +01:00
Raimond Garcia
1692abc54a
Merge pull request #2374 from wairbut-m2c/upload_documents_feature
...
Upload documents feature
2018-04-05 19:39:12 +02:00
decabeza
acebb07ddd
Adds link to image and docs on admin budget investment info
2018-03-14 15:14:47 +01:00
decabeza
5c0a10699a
Refactors documents partials and reorganices css
2018-02-28 15:22:33 +01:00
Bertocq
97ec551178
Correctly check if user can destroy a document
2018-01-24 17:07:05 +01:00
Vicente Mendoza
410caced3e
test added for changes at documentable's view
2018-01-24 12:48:06 +01:00
Bertocq
d7d1a85fbb
Refactor documents and document view partials
2018-01-02 13:32:42 +01:00
Manuel Ortega
3531060476
Added partial in order to show documents collection. Added DocumentsHelper method in order to show documents link with humanized file type and file size
2017-10-21 16:53:41 +02:00
Manuel Ortega
2fef9c14d0
Moving humanized_content_type from DocumentablesHelper to Document model. Removing humanized_file_size in favor of direct use of number_to_human_size form ActionViewHelper. Added additional documentens to all concerned views
2017-10-18 22:21:01 +02:00
Manuel Ortega
97fb986626
Added documentable feature to legislation processes
2017-10-18 19:50:34 +02:00
decabeza
fd78eb30cc
shows hr tag on forms only when expanded
2017-09-28 15:20:47 +02:00
Senén Rodero Rodríguez
6c1d828a62
Remove unneded code
2017-09-27 11:38:38 +02:00
Senén Rodero Rodríguez
2993ef8707
Remove documents single uploads
2017-09-27 11:04:56 +02:00
Senén Rodero Rodríguez
77f63a4c44
Add _destroy parameter to nested documents
2017-09-26 13:57:13 +02:00
Senén Rodero Rodríguez
f8d78ec4ab
Remove new_nested action from images controller. Use cocoon gem to manage new nested fields creation on images.
2017-09-26 13:57:13 +02:00
Senén Rodero Rodríguez
88a7a29d27
Remove new_nested action from documents controller. Use cocoon gem to manage new nested fields creation on documents.
2017-09-26 13:57:13 +02:00
Alessandro Cuoghi
3745e76c07
Solve conflicts. Refactor documentable and imageable styles.
2017-09-26 13:57:13 +02:00
Senén Rodero Rodríguez
966ff4dc03
User new direct uploads controllers action on imageable.
2017-09-26 13:56:06 +02:00
Senén Rodero Rodríguez
824dd26d5a
User new direct uploads controllers action on documentable. Skipped spec.
2017-09-26 13:55:51 +02:00
Senén Rodero Rodríguez
826385f659
Extract ajax upload and destroy_upload actions from images and documents controllers and place them at new controllers to manage direct uploads
2017-09-26 13:55:28 +02:00
Senén Rodero Rodríguez
c6dabedb4a
Add missing image model spec. Add shared specs to check image validations at any imageable model
2017-09-26 13:55:03 +02:00
Senén Rodero Rodríguez
60e91c7a24
Remove sleep from documentable shared feature specs. Use matchers able to wait new content to appear.
2017-09-26 13:55:03 +02:00
Senén Rodero Rodríguez
6f71da07ee
Duplicate documentable code and rename for imageable
2017-09-26 13:55:03 +02:00
decabeza
b43e464292
renames js class
2017-09-20 19:27:11 +02:00
Alessandro Cuoghi
b0e4c5d66c
Hide progress bar for remove white space on init form. Added display block via js to show progrss bar. Added some margin.
2017-08-25 18:50:02 +02:00
Senén Rodero Rodríguez
2fdbbf15e5
Fix back link
2017-08-25 18:41:34 +02:00
Senén Rodero Rodríguez
796e6f9ce1
Code adaptation to work with nested documents and plain documents.
2017-08-25 18:34:55 +02:00
Senén Rodero Rodríguez
b2a6189cf5
Views and helpers refactor
2017-08-25 18:34:54 +02:00
Senén Rodero Rodríguez
d67ad6d6d0
Fix overlapping error on Travis with make_visible option on attach_field spec helper
2017-08-25 18:34:54 +02:00
Senén Rodero Rodríguez
2e1d98c408
Fix use of an old route
2017-08-25 18:34:54 +02:00
Alessandro Cuoghi
a32849c79b
Changed style button. Add margin top progress bar.
2017-08-25 18:34:53 +02:00
Senén Rodero Rodríguez
0fbffdc73e
Fix abilities definition and related specs
2017-08-25 18:34:53 +02:00
Senén Rodero Rodríguez
0db49fda4e
Fix translations error and refactor nested documentable shared example spec.
2017-08-25 18:34:52 +02:00
Senén Rodero Rodríguez
cc89907bff
Add nested documents to proposal form.
2017-08-25 18:34:52 +02:00
Senén Rodero Rodríguez
723173ae39
Show validation errors on nested documents.
2017-08-25 18:34:52 +02:00
Senén Rodero Rodríguez
0b23467f3e
Fix partial variable name
2017-08-25 18:34:52 +02:00
Senén Rodero Rodríguez
4cfe841af9
Create separate reusable partial for nested document fields.
2017-08-25 18:34:52 +02:00
Senén Rodero Rodríguez
f226d2ac94
Fix edit and update actions
2017-08-25 18:34:52 +02:00
Senén Rodero Rodríguez
e9c5f77368
Accept nested attributes for documents on proposals. Adapt documentable js file to allow many input files at the same page.
2017-08-25 18:34:51 +02:00
Senén Rodero Rodríguez
e327b420ff
Ajax file upload to tmp dir. Add cached_attachment to document. Recover image from cache. Add progress bar.
2017-08-25 18:34:51 +02:00
Senén Rodero Rodríguez
9a0b34fffe
Install jquery-file-upload assets for rails.
2017-08-25 18:34:51 +02:00
Alessandro Cuoghi
45fc5c4fa2
Changed primary class with warning class in the callout. Added strong text into documents.yml for esp and eng.
2017-08-25 18:34:51 +02:00
Senén Rodero Rodríguez
593da5e76b
Show maximum number of document reached notice only when current user has document creations permissions.
2017-08-25 18:34:51 +02:00
Senén Rodero Rodríguez
c438e510c0
Add rel attribute with nofollow value.
2017-08-25 18:34:51 +02:00
Senén Rodero Rodríguez
a709cd0479
Add accept HTML attribute to documents form file input.
2017-08-25 18:34:50 +02:00
Senén Rodero Rodríguez
0edd5d8c2c
Add missing class to file input custom error to hide and show correctly.
2017-08-25 18:34:50 +02:00
Alessandro Cuoghi
e266826628
Added margin bottom to attachment-errors. Remove unused space between buttons. Passed scss-lint.
2017-08-25 18:34:50 +02:00
Senén Rodero Rodríguez
92e8468e89
Use documentables helper method within specs and document model.
2017-08-25 18:34:50 +02:00